King TeeDee previously known as The Dogg launches 280919.
Last year in June, The Dogg, founder of Mshasho Records announced his retirement from the music industry which was officially done at his This Is It concert.Today, he announced the launch of KingTeeDee and his concert through this years’ theme The Revelation of King TeeDee.
According to The One I Love singer, last year’s event was a success as a lot of positive partnerships and unity emerged.

“Last year, the public showed their love and support towards the music that Mshasho and other labels have produced for over the years. We, were amazed to see the amazing support from corporates and their involvement in the music industry. We saw a wonderful synergy between Namibia and Tanzania. Our Namibian music managed to cross our boarders and penetrate a different market. Diamond Platinumz and I managed to reached the number one spot on I tunes within a matter of days which shows the universal language through music,” said King Tee Dee.

For the second run, Poiyah Media has once more been entrusted to execute 280919 event in Windhoek with an expectation of 20 thousand in attendance. Founder of Poiyah Media, Ilke Platt was humbled to be part of such a big event.

Platt further announced that all ticket details by officially launching the tickets via vendor Webtickets as from today.
“This year we allowed room for various suppliers, seeing the nature of this business. We would like to announce Webtickets as our vendor for all ticket sales throughout all Pick
n Pay stores country wide. Our tickets are officially on sale as from today and we urge the public to buy now and not wait for the last minute. Our target is set for 20 thousand
attendees and will not be able to exceed that amount if it surpasses on 28 September,” said Platt.
The organisers will allow music lovers to enjoy the early bird special which are as follows until 31 May. General N$30 Golden Circle N$100 and VIP N$500. As from 1 June
they be sold as follows; General N$50, Golden Circle N$150 and VIP N$750.
